Boundary localization of transmission eigenfunctions in spherically stratified media (2201.08971v2)

Published 22 Jan 2022 in math.AP, math-ph, math.MP, and math.SP

Abstract: Consider the transmission eigenvalue problem for $u \in H1(\Omega)$ and $v\in H1(\Omega)$ associated with $(\Omega; \sigma, \mathbf{n}2)$, where $\Omega$ is a ball in $\mathbb{R}N$, $N=2,3$. If $\sigma$ and $\mathbf{n}$ are both radially symmetric, namely they are functions of the radial parameter $r$ only, we show that there exists a sequence of transmission eigenfunctions ${u_m, v_m}{m\in\mathbb{N}}$ associated with $k_m\rightarrow+\infty$ as $m\rightarrow+\infty$ such that the $L2$-energies of $v_m$'s are concentrated around $\partial\Omega$. If $\sigma$ and $\mathbf{n}$ are both constant, we show the existence of transmission eigenfunctions ${u_j, v_j}{j\in\mathbb{N}}$ such that both $u_j$ and $v_j$ are localized around $\partial\Omega$. Our results extend the recent studies in [15,16]. Through numerics, we also discuss the effects of the medium parameters, namely $\sigma$ and $\mathbf{n}$, on the geometric patterns of the transmission eigenfunctions.
